Abstract

The purpose of this research is to examine the influence of Leader Member Exchange (LMX) and Employee Voice Behavior (EVB) on Employee Performance with Job Satisfaction as an intervening variable at PT PLN Indonesia Power Business Unit Pembangkitan Suralaya. The population in this study were all employees of the goods and services procurement section of PT PLN Indonesia Power, Suralaya Generation Business Unit. Purposive sampling is used as a sampling method, which means that the sampling technique uses certain criteria. In this study, 30 people were taken as samples with the criteria being permanent employees at PT PLN Indonesia Power Suralaya Generation Business Unit who served in the Goods and Services Procurement section. The research method uses a quantitative method using SmartPLS 4. The research results show that Leader Member Exchange (LMX) has a negative effect on employee performance and also has a positive and significant effect on job satisfaction. Employee Voice Behavior (EVB) has a positive and significant effect on Job Satisfaction and also has a positive but not significant effect on Employee Performance, and Job Satisfaction has a positive and significant effect on Employee Performance.
